For an example of corporate hiding from reality read about the molasses flood in Boston in 1919. A huge tank that stored molasses collapsed, killing many people. Among the several causes of the the collapse was that the tank leaked from the get go, so badly that residents put buckets under the leaks to collect the molasses. The corporate solution...paint the tank brown so the leaks weren't so obvious.
